Description

View of Saint-Étienne Cathedral in Toulouse, showing its 13th-century rose window, 15th-century portal, and 16th-century bell tower, surrounded by urban buildings and horse-drawn vehicles. Reverse: publisher 'Helioengraving Labouche Frères, Toulouse', with dates of the architectural elements and a serial number '207'.
